    BMW E60 bluetooth passkey

    Hey guys.. quick question. So I got the iphone 4 but of course can't seem to remember the passkey for bluetooth. How would I find this out the 4-digit code? Or is there a way to reset it?

    #2
    my passkey was actually in the telecommunications booklet in the car. Sorry I can't be of more use... must be a way to find out the passkey from Autologic or GT1.
